Just Because I'm Black
Just because I am Black,
Doesn't mean my family is in a gang
Doesn't mean I am related to every black person you think you may know
And doesn't mean I won’t be successful in life
Just because I am Black, Doesn't mean you can get an “ N-word pass” from me Doesn't mean my family is poor Doesn't mean I know how to fry chicken Just because I am Black, Doesn't mean I know every single answer to a black history question Doesn't mean you can touch my hair without permission Doesn't mean I am sensitive about racial things Just because I am Black, Should I be outcast because of my hair or my skin? Do I have to be worried about my friends being racist? I go to a predominately white school and now should I worry I am whitewashed?
And just because I am black,
it means that I have control and power
over my blackness and these stereotypes don’t define me
